Polygons, are stored in a Nx3 array, where N is the number of points that constitute
the polygon. Multiple polygons can be exported in the same KML file and imported in the
Matlab at the same time, the script will assign an incremental numeric suffix to the array
name. Other information contained in the KML file are currently discharged.
As mentioned in Section 5.3.1, KMZ are compressed files that can contain, in
addition to the KML (always named doc.kml), external data as 3D models or images. In
this case the Matlab script is able to extract the compressed data using the embedded ZIP
format support and saving the doc.kml file in a temporary directory.
